In this step you set up statements form using the HR form editor.

There are two ways in which you can access information on the form editor:

  1. In the R/3 System, choose Help -> R/3 Library -> Personnel Administration and Payroll -> Tools -> HR Form Editor
  2. In the transaction for the form editor, choose Help -> Extended help

For further information on maintaining statements (form class BEXX) using the HR form editor, in the IMG choose Statements -> General Notes on Setting Up Forms -> Setting Up the Form with the HR Form Editor.

  1. Remuneration
    Net remuneration is determined by a fictitious net calculation. Code the respective statement wage types. For further information, choose Statements -> General Notes on Setting Up Forms -> Setting Up the Form with the HR Form Editor

  1. Industrial accident
    The day of the accident should be printed under point 5.1 of the form.
    If the absence type is "U" for accident, then the first day of the absence is printed.
    If you have other codes for absence types, then adjust the rules to meet your requirements.

    Ru No Field Off C CO Value1 Value2 Off Lg Cvalue Conv R

    24 01 Z01-ABSTP C EQ 'U 1L 066 08 Z01-BEGDA 13

    For further information on setting up absence types, in the
    Implementation Guide under Time Management, refer to the section
    Define indicators for the personal calendar.

In your company, absence type "U" means leave. Hence instead of printing the day of the industrial accident, the first day of leave is printed.
If an accident has absence type "A", then your entry in the rule will be as follows:

Ru No Field Offlg C CO Value1 Value2 Off Lngth Cvalue Conv R

24 01 Z01-ABSTP C EQ 'A 1L 066 08 Z01-BEGDA 13
